Sistema multiutente: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
m apostrofo tipografico
Nessun oggetto della modifica
Etichette: Modifica da mobile Modifica da web per mobile
Riga 8:
L'obbiettivo posto è quindi di mettere a disposizione di molti utenti una periferica interattiva come il video, attraverso il quale possono avere accesso alle risorse del sistema in modo simile a quello del sistema dedicato. Tutto ciò è possibile grazie all'uso in time sharing della CPU:la risorsa verrà quindi dedicata ad ogni utente per un periodo di tempo. Se esso è abbastanza breve ogni utente avrà l'impressione di lavorare su una macchina dedicata.
 
In questo modo si richiede un grosso sforzo da parte della CPU. Per evitare dei sovraccarichi, in ogni time slice si esegue un numero sufficiente di operazioni di CPU. Si necessita quindi di una CPU più veloce.
Infatti il time slice deve essere piccolo per garantire che in un tempo percettibile, come un secondo, si trovi un numero elevato di time slice, tale da servire tutti gli utenti almeno una volta. Nel servire però troppe time slice si cade nel problema del system overload, dove appunto si impiega eccessivamente la CPU. Si necessita quindi, oltre che haad una CPU più potente e veloce, anche di una memoria centrale sufficientemente grande per contenere i processi degli utenti e i dati su cui operare.
 
== Voci correlate ==